Organize Your Digital Life: Files, Folders, and Cloud Storage

Is your Mac desktop cluttered with files that are hard to find later? In this class, you’ll learn simple ways to bring order to your digital life using the Finder — your best friend on the Mac.

Discover how to create folders, name files effectively, and use tags and search tools to stay organized. I’ll also explain the difference between local storage and cloud services like iCloud Drive, Google Drive, and Microsoft OneDrive, so you’ll always know where your files are stored.

Bring your device and follow along to practice organizing your digital world.
